A bettor has placed a $1 million-plus wager on New England
The Super Bowl contdown is underway and betton markets are already booming with major wagers coming in.
As of Tuesday morning, the Patriots are +4.5 on the spread and +195 on the moneyline. They are slight underdogs, but that has not stopped one bettor from placing a $1.1 million wager on them.
“And we’re off and running, money is now starting to flow in on the Super Bowl here at Circa Sports,” wrote Circa Sports’ Jeffrey Benson. “Just took a $1.1 million bet on the Patriots moneyline at +188 to win almost $2.1 million.”

The Patriots’ offense did not look good in Denver. However, the elements made it difficult to pass. Maye made his impact felt in the ground game, however. The Seahawks present another elite defense for the Patriots.
The Los Angeles Chargers, Houston Texans and Denver Broncos had three of the best defenses in football last season. Seattle is no different. New England has proven it can win in different ways and has just as good a shot of winning the Super Bowl as Seattle.
While the offense faces off against elite defenses, the Patriots’ defense has gone on a heater. Against the Texans, the Patriots’ defense had four interceptions, three sacks and a touchdown. They had six sacks against the Chargers and three sacks against the Broncos’ stellar offensive line.
